Food pantryThe Summit Hill Food Pantry, headquartered in the Heritage Center at Hazard and Chestnut streets, will hold a mini-pantry (distribution) of nonperishable food commodities on Tuesday, Jan. 10.The food will be distributed from 10-11 a.m. Those who are eligible for the items are asked to be prompt and to bring sturdy tote bags with them to help carry the food.The regular monthly pantry distribution will take place on Tuesday, Jan. 24, from 10 a.m. to noon. The doors will open promptly at 10 o'clock. Those attending are asked to bring tote bags for "extras."St. Paul LutheranThe Rev.
